Miss Spring Pageant at Windsor Academy

The girls enjoyed a range of activities including a choral verse performance, dancing and singing

THE girls at Windsor Academy had an awesome spring fun day at their school on September 16.

The girls enjoyed a range of activities, from a choral verse performance by the school’s choral group, to pupils singing and dancing on stage.

The school also hosted a Miss Spring Pageant for girls grades 8 to 12. The competition consisted of three rounds which included group dancing and individual modelling.

The teachers encouraged the girls to wear plain clothes such as jeans and white T-shirts, no heels, and even walk barefoot for one of the rounds. In the final round, they had to wear something bright and floral.

They were also discouraged from wearing make-up because they wanted the girls to be their natural selves and be comfortable in their own skin.

Four judges adjudicated the pageant, two teachers, one matric learner as well as one external judge.

The girls were also treated to lunch and an ice-cream truck on the school field, where outdoor activities were also available.
